怎么判断数据库是mysql还是

在使用数据库时,有时候需要判断当前使用的数据库是哪种类型,本文介绍几种常见的判断方式。

怎么判断数据库是mysql还是

一、查看数据库版本信息

SELECT VERSION();

执行上述SQL语句后,如果返回结果类似于“5.7.21”,则说明当前使用的数据库是MySQL。

二、查看系统表

SHOW TABLES;

如果执行上述SQL语句后,返回结果包含“mysql”等字眼的表名,则说明当前使用的数据库是MySQL。

三、查看系统变量

SHOW VARIABLES LIKE 'have_%';

执行上述SQL语句后,如果返回结果中有类似于“have_innodb”、“have_query_cache”等变量,则说明当前使用的数据库是MySQL。

综上所述,以上三种方式均可用来判断当前使用的数据库是否为MySQL。